What Is a Non-Fault Cycling Accident Claim?

Accidents happen due to many reasons, but sometimes there is clear negligence from another person which causes the accident. If you were cycling safely and got hurt because of someone else’s mistake, that is called a non-fault cycling accident case and you can initiate a claim for it. Non-fault cycling accident claims in the UK exist to support cyclists who were not responsible for their accident.

It might be:

  • A driver cutting across you without looking
  • A car door opening in your path
  • Potholes and bad road surface
  • A motorcyclist passing way too close

Hence, making a cycling accident claim is not about taking advantage. It’s more about getting justice served. Why suffer pain, stress and costs that were never yours to pay. A cycling accident claim helps balance some of that back.

What You Can Claim For

When you hear about cycling accident compensation, you may just think about medical bills and recovery costs. However, it is more than that. Your cycling accident solicitor presents your claim in every way the accident has hurt you, physically, financially and even emotionally.

You may be able to claim for:

  • General damages: Pain, stress, and suffering
  • Special damages: Travel costs, treatment, physiotherapy
  • Lost wages and future income: Time away from work or missed income
  • Bike and gear: Cost of repair or replacement in some cases as well

Expert bicycle accident lawyers will not just add up receipts. They will also think about future losses, such as, if you cannot return to work full-time or need long-term treatment. That’s what makes the claim complete.

How Much Compensation Amount Can You Get?

This is the question on every injured cyclist’s mind. The truth is, there is no exact figure. Each case is different. Your payouts depend on how badly you are hurt, how long you take to heal and what financial impact the accident has left on your life.

As per the Judicial College Guidelines, here are some bicycle injury compensation amounts for different types of injuries:

  • Minor cuts, bruises, sprains: You can claim £1,000,00 to £3,000.00
  • Head injuries: You can get £2,690.00 to £15,580.00 for minor head injuries. For severe head injuries, the amount of compensation you will get ranges from £344,150.00 to £493,000.00
  • Spinal injuries: For a minor spinal injury, you may get up to £2,990.00. If you got a severe spinal injury, the value goes much higher, anywhere between £111,200.00 to £196,350.00
  • Knee injuries: Minor knee problems can bring £16,770.00. Severe ones can reach £31,960.00 to £117,410.00
  • Eye injuries: Small eye injuries pay around £2,690.00 to £10,660.00. Serious damage can attract anywhere between £66,920.00 to £80,210.00. Whereas compensation for complete blindness can go up to £327,940.00
  • Broken ankle injuries: Modest ankle injury may get up to £16,770.00. Complicated ones can bring £61,090.00 to £85,070.00
  • Shoulder injuries: Minor shoulder injuries might give £2,990.00 to £9,630.00. Major shoulder damage can reach from £23,430.00 to £58,610.00

These numbers are not promises, just estimates provided by the law. Your case could be higher or lower. Consulting an expert bicycle injury lawyer in the UK, like the panel solicitors at RU1NJURED is the only way to know where you actually stand.

How to Claim for a Cycling Injury in the UK

At first, the idea of making a claim might feel overwhelming. In practice, it is a set of simple steps. Each one makes your case stronger.

Here is what you should do:

  1. Seek medical attention: No matter how insignificant it may be, always consult a doctor.
  2. Report it: If a motorist caused your cycling accident, report it to the police.
  3. Gather proof: Photos or videos of the accident, your injuries and your damaged cycle.
  4. Receipts or invoices: Save the receipts or invoices for travel costs, medical reports, repairs or anything linked to the accident.
  5. Legal support: Get in touch with a specialist cycling accident lawyer who will guide you through the right steps and discuss the available options.

Doing this early makes things easier later. It also provides your cycling accident solicitor the tools to fight for the best settlement.

Why Legal Help Matters for a Cycling Accident Claim

Many cyclists think they can handle insurers themselves. Technically, you can, but the insurance companies often push back. They try everything possible to under pay you. They might argue your injury is not serious or claim you were partly at fault. 

With a cycling accident solicitor, the story changes. They:

  • Value your claim properly, not just on the surface
  • Handle the boring paperwork and deadlines
  • Negotiate hard with insurers
  • Bring in medico-legal experts if more evidence is needed

Without a bicycle injury lawyer, you are at a risk of taking less than you deserve. With a veteran legal professional, you get someone who knows the tricks insurers play. Your solicitor can play a vital role in making all the difference when you are already tired and stressed.
